24 Jun, 2019

Head of Content

  • London Business School
  • London, UK
Permanent Content Manager Content Marketing

Job Description

Can you channel your expertise to create a standout content strategy?


Our Marketing and Communications department plays a fundamental role in championing our reputation as one of the world’s leading business schools. Now, we’re looking for a Head of Content to elevate our brand, boost our campaigns and enhance our international reputation.

The Role

Can you lead a team to create compelling marketing campaigns?


As Head of Content, you’ll draw on your expertise to develop and deliver our marketing and communications content strategy. You’ll take ownership of our marketing creative and content initiatives, ensuring they’re aligned to the strategy, meeting our business objectives and driving positive customer interactions. Day to day, you’ll lead our in-house creative and content team and work collaboratively with other senior members across the School to refine our creative development. You’ll also:

• Develop and manage specific franchises across multiple platforms and formats.
• Manage a content calendar across all lines of the business. 
• Lead on the approval process, resource allocation and asset management.
• Establish a workflow for content – from request to retirement.
• Recommend best practice for content creative, distribution and repurposing. 
• Champion our brand guidelines and ensure consistency amongst our writers, designers and film editors.
• Collaborate with our Heads of Business Planning and Thought Leadership to identify and plug content needs.
• Work with our Paid/Social Media and Events teams to plan and execute brand awareness activity.

 

Share our knowledge


We generate research and ideas that have a real, lasting influence on people, businesses and markets around the world. To do that, we have to make sure we’ve got the talent, the tools and the infrastructure to share our thinking globally. In this role, you’ll create and deliver a first-class creative content strategy that sets the School apart and helps further our global reputation.

Who We Are Looking For

• Someone with first-hand experience and a proven track record in content strategy, content planning and delivery. 
• Experience leading a content team (ideally in an agency or publication setting).
• A natural people person who’s comfortable collaborating and leading the conversation with senior stakeholders across the School.

 

Be part of an international network


We’re a global institution: 94% of our students and 86% of our faculty members are international, with our staff also representing 51 nationalities. Together, we’re bringing together a variety of widespread perspectives that help us have a profound impact on the way the world does business. Based in London, this is an opportunity to work in one of the world’s most important financial, entrepreneurial and cultural centres.

Why London Business School?

Our vision is to have a profound impact on the way the world does business. This can only be achieved through our people; with 93% of our staff saying they are proud to work here and being consistently ranked among the best in the world for our MBA, global Executive MBA and Masters in Finance programmes you will have an opportunity to be part of this journey.

Benefits We Offer

As an employee at London Business School you will enjoy a generous holiday entitlement, on site swimming pool, sauna and gym, automatic enrolment to the Universities Superannuation Scheme (a defined benefit workplace pension scheme) and season ticket loan facility. There is also a wide range of professional development opportunities to support your career path.

 

Location: Regent's Park, London

Closing Date

19 Jul, 2019